American Airlines Review




I hope I never have to fly American Airlines ever again.. They used to not be so bad but, they have gone down so much in the past few years. I think the last time I flew with American Airlines might have been (2013 or could of been before). I would give American Airlines a 2/10


The flight to LAX (Los Angeles Airport) wasn't too bad aside from the small seats and first class looking like a joke. (Thankfully, I went coach and didn't have to shell out money.) The flight attendants on the first flight were nice and the first flight had plenty of food/snack options. 

The problem with American Airlines started on the flight back from LAX. The American Airline workers weren't very friendly or had great customer service. We tried getting a wheel chair for one of our traveling companions. We waited about fifteen minutes for a wheel chair and the guy who was supposed to help us with luggage disappeared on us. (It got bad were we had to help carry a ton of luggage while making sure this person was okay.) 

Once we got to TSA we finally got help with a wheel chair but, that was a disaster because the workers started yelling when one bag was still stuck and I couldn't grab my laptop since my bag was nowhere to be seen since it went through the machine last. After we finished with TSA we were taken to our gate where the American Airlines associate took away the wheel chair and told us we would get another one when we went to board. (That never happened despite asking the gate people multiple times.) We ended up having to board the plane without a wheel chair.  (The ticket had on their about how the person needed a wheelchair and a worker even saw that.)

Once we boarded our flight they had not enough snacks for people on board and no meals for purchase. This was a non-stop five hour flight with no food. Thankfully, I ate before boarding or else I would of been without food. Then the flight attendants were rude, yelling at the person next to me for asking for a snack when he tried to before she ignored him while walking away. She also yelled at the wheel chair person I had with me about a snack that the lady forgot to bring her.

If you can avoid flying  with American Airlines. I have never been so disappointed in an airline before. I have traveled plenty of times in the past. (Washington, Texas, Australia,Georgia etc)
